Examining the Damage



When encountered with water damage, the very first critical action is assessing the degree of the damage. A complete evaluation includes identifying the source of the water breach, which could vary from a ruptured pipe to all-natural flooding.


In addition, it is vital to review the duration of direct exposure to water. Products that have been wet for an extensive period are likely to receive more serious damages and might require substitute instead than repair work. Recording the damages with pictures can offer useful proof for insurance claims and repair professionals.


Last but not least, consider the prospective wellness threats connected with water damage, including the growth of mold and mildew and impurities. This assessment not only aids in formulating a reaction method yet additionally ensures the safety of residents. By systematically assessing the damage, house owners can much better comprehend the range of the problem and get ready for the subsequent steps in the clean-up process.


Water Removal Techniques



Effective water removal is essential in reducing damage and preventing further issues such as mold and mildew development. The primary step in this procedure includes identifying the source of water intrusion, which could be from flooding, leakages, or various other variables. As soon as the resource is attended to, numerous methods can be utilized for efficient water removal.


One usual approach is utilizing submersible pumps, which are perfect for removing standing water in bigger locations. These pumps can effectively extract substantial quantities of water rapidly. For smaller sized, extra restricted spaces, wet/dry vacuum cleaners are commonly used to handle recurring wetness effectively.

Drying and Dehumidification



Effective drying and dehumidification are crucial components in the healing procedure following water damage. As soon as the initial water removal has actually been finished, the focus changes to thoroughly drying out the affected areas to stop further problems such as mold and mildew growth and structural damage.


The drying process commonly involves making use of specific tools, consisting of high-capacity air movers and dehumidifiers, which operate in tandem to promote air flow and lower moisture degrees. water damage cleanup. Air movers assist distribute air to promote dissipation, while dehumidifiers extract moisture from the air, thus lowering humidity and accelerating the drying process

Keeping track of dampness levels throughout this stage is essential. Experts use moisture meters to examine the efficiency of drying initiatives and ensure that all products, including walls, floorings, and furnishings, are effectively dried. In many cases, thermal imaging electronic cameras may additionally be employed to identify hidden moisture pockets within walls or ceilings.

Cleansing and Sanitizing



Cleaning and sanitizing are vital actions in the water damages restoration procedure, as they make certain that impacted areas are totally free from contaminants and virus. After drying out and dehumidification, the cleaning stage entails the elimination of debris, dirt, and any kind of residual moisture that might nurture damaging microorganisms. It is crucial to make use of proper cleaner that can properly get rid of germs, mold spores, and various other possible dangers.


Professional-grade disinfectants are often employed to ensure comprehensive sanitization. These products need to be applied according to producer directions, considering factors such as contact time and dilution rates. Special focus has to be provided to porous materials, such as rugs and drywall, which might need specific cleaning methods or replacement if greatly infected.


In addition, high-touch surface areas, such as light switches and doorknobs, ought to be focused on throughout the cleaning procedure to lessen health and wellness risks. Correct personal safety tools (PPE) is vital for those performing the cleanup to avoid exposure to damaging materials. By meticulously cleaning up and disinfecting water-damaged areas, house owners can significantly decrease the threat of mold and mildew growth and guarantee a secure setting for residents. This persistance is essential in restoring homes to their pre-damage condition.


Stopping Future Problems



House owners' alertness is crucial in preventing future water damage issues. Regular upkeep of pipes systems is crucial; this consists of monitoring for leakages, corrosion, and ensuring that seals around sinks, bathrooms, and bath tubs continue to be intact. Additionally, inspecting roofing system rain gutters and downspouts on a regular basis can avoid water from pooling near the foundation, which may result in significant water intrusion.
